# Complete IP Address Plan - Arista L5 Dual DC with Access Layer
## 🎯 Design Philosophy
**4-Tier Data Center Architecture**:
- **Spine Layer**: Core routing (L3)
- **Leaf Layer**: Aggregation/Distribution (L3 + VXLAN VTEPs)
- **Access Layer**: Rack/Bay switches (L2/L3 - per bay/rack)
- **Host Layer**: End servers/workloads
**IP Strategy**:
- **Management**: `10.255.0.0/24` (out-of-band)
- **DC1 Underlay**: `10.1.x.x/16` range
- **DC2 Underlay**: `10.2.x.x/16` range
- **DCI**: `10.253.x.x` range
- **Host/Tenant Networks**: `172.16.x.x/16` range

## 📋 BGP ASN Allocation
### DC1 ASNs
```
| Device Type | ASN | Devices | BGP Role |
| ---------------- | ----- | ----------------- | ------------------ |
| Spines | 65100 | spine1-3 DC1 | eBGP to leafs |
| Leaf Pair 1 | 65101 | leaf1-2 DC1 | eBGP to spines |
| Leaf Pair 2 | 65102 | leaf3-4 DC1 | eBGP to spines |
| Border Leaf Pair | 65103 | borderleaf1-2 DC1 | eBGP to spines+DCI |
| Access Switches | N/A | access1-2 DC1 | L2 only (no BGP) |
```
### DC2 ASNs
```
| Device Type | ASN | Devices | BGP Role |
| ---------------- | ----- | ----------------- | ------------------ |
| Spines | 65200 | spine1-3 DC2 | eBGP to leafs |
| Leaf Pair 1 | 65201 | leaf1-2 DC2 | eBGP to spines |
| Leaf Pair 2 | 65202 | leaf3-4 DC2 | eBGP to spines |
| Border Leaf Pair | 65203 | borderleaf1-2 DC2 | eBGP to spines+DCI |
| Access Switches | N/A | access1-2 DC2 | L2 only (no BGP) |
```
### DCI ASN
```
| Device | ASN | Purpose |
| ------ | ----- | ------------------------------- |
| DCI | 65000 | Neutral AS for inter-DC routing |
```

## 🏗️ Architecture Benefits
### Why Access Layer?
1. **Scalability**: Each bay/rack gets its own switch
- Easy to add more bays: just add another access switch
- Leaf ports don't run out (48 port switch = 24 racks possible)
2. **Simplified Cabling**:
- Hosts only need 1 cable (to local access switch)
- Access switch dual-homes to MLAG leaf pair
- Reduces cross-rack cabling complexity
3. **Automation-Friendly**:
- Access switches are identical (same config template)
- Only variables: hostname, bay number, VLANs
- Easy to generate configs from data model
4. **Cost-Effective**:
- Access switches can be cheaper models (L2/L3 basic)
- Leafs reserved for VXLAN/EVPN (more expensive)
5. **Failure Domain Isolation**:
- Bay/rack failure contained to access switch
- Doesn't affect underlay routing
### Automation Implications
**For Infrahub Data Model**:
```
Site (DC1)
├── Pod (Fabric-1)
│ ├── Spine Layer
│ │ ├── spine1-DC1
│ │ ├── spine2-DC1
│ │ └── spine3-DC1
│ ├── Leaf Layer
│ │ ├── MLAG Pair 1 (leaf1-2)
│ │ └── MLAG Pair 2 (leaf3-4)
│ └── Access Layer
│ ├── Bay 1 → access1-DC1
│ └── Bay 2 → access2-DC1
```
**Templating Strategy**:
- **Spine**: 1 template (all identical except IPs)
- **Leaf**: 2 templates (odd/even for MLAG)
- **Access**: 1 template (all identical except bay# and VLANs)
- **Variables**: Site, bay_number, VLANs, uplink_ips
